Position Summary
cGMP Consulting is seeking a motivated and detail-oriented individual to lead multiple product transfers to Third Party Manufacturer (TPM). This individual will be responsible for overseeing the handover of a product's manufacturing and packaging process between the site and client. This senior-level role offers leadership and responsibility in a dynamic, GMP-compliant manufacturing environment.
The ideal candidate will excel in leading cross-functional collaboration, troubleshooting, change management, and project completion while demonstrating independence. This candidate should have a strong understand of product transfers, packaging, current Good Manufacturing Practices (cGMP) and FDA regulations and guidelines.
Responsibilities
The essential functions include, but are not limited to the following:
- Provide strategic direction for the program, ensuring alignment with business objectives and lifecycle management.
- Lead and coordinate high-performing, cross-functional teams; including Quality, Regulatory, Manufacturing and Process Engineers.
- Serve as liaison between internal and external teams, clarifying requirements, timelines, and handoff deliverables.
- Track and report project milestones and key metrics to stakeholder, enduring transparency and alignment.
- Facilitate meetings with TPM counterparts to address challenges, resolve issues, and ensure project objectives are met.
- Oversee documentation transfer, verification and alignment of processes, ensuring all Regulatory, Quality and compliance standards are met during the transition.
- Mitigate risks, resolve issues and develop contingency plans to keep deliverables on track.
